...
open(10,file='euler.dat')
write(10,200) '# x, y, z'
...
do i=1,N
...
write(10,210) x,y,z
end do
200 format(a)
...
としてデータファイル(ここではeuler.datとした)にデータを書き出す。
gnuplotを起動して
gnuplot> set title'd^2y/dx^2=-y'
gnuplot> set xlabel'x'
gnuplot> set ylabel'y(x)'
gnuplot> plot'euler.dat' title"Euler's method",sin(x)
とすると、図のようなグラフが現れる。